The global endoscope reprocessing market is experiencing significant growth due to the increasing adoption of minimally invasive procedures, stringent infection control regulations, and technological advancements in reprocessing systems. In 2023, the market was valued at USD 1,365 million and is projected to reach USD 2,099.48 million by 2032, growing at a CAGR of 4.90%.

With the rising number of endoscopic procedures worldwide, ensuring proper disinfection and sterilization of these reusable medical devices has become a top priority for healthcare providers. This has led to the widespread adoption of automated endoscope reprocessors (AERs), chemical disinfectants, and advanced sterilization techniques, fueling market expansion.

2.2 Rising Concerns Over Healthcare-Associated Infections (HAIs)

Endoscopes, due to their complex design and frequent reuse, pose a significant risk of transmitting infections if not properly cleaned and disinfected. Regulatory agencies such as the FDA, CDC, and WHO have issued stringent guidelines mandating healthcare facilities to adopt high-level disinfection (HLD) and sterilization protocols for reusable endoscopes.

The increasing focus on infection prevention and patient safety is accelerating the adoption of advanced reprocessing solutions, ensuring compliance with industry standards.

2.3 Stringent Regulatory Frameworks Driving Market Growth

Governments and regulatory bodies worldwide have established strict guidelines to standardize the reprocessing of endoscopic equipment. Some key regulations include:

  • FDA Guidelines on Reprocessing Reusable Medical Devices

  • CDC Recommendations on Endoscope Disinfection

  • ISO 15883-4 Standards for Washer-Disinfectors for Endoscopes

  • Joint Commission Accreditation Requirements for Hospitals

Compliance with these regulations is compelling healthcare facilities to invest in advanced reprocessing technologies, boosting market demand.

 Market Segmentation

 By Product Type

  • High-Level Disinfectants & Detergents

  • Automated Endoscope Reprocessors (AERs)

  • Endoscope Drying, Storage, and Transport Systems

  • Reprocessing Accessories

Among these, AERs hold the largest market share, as they provide a more consistent, automated, and validated method for disinfecting endoscopes compared to manual cleaning.

 By End-User

  • Hospitals & Clinics

  • Ambulatory Surgical Centers (ASCs)

  • Specialty Centers (Gastroenterology, Pulmonology, Urology, etc.)

Hospitals dominate the market due to high patient volumes, strict infection control measures, and increased endoscopy procedures. However, ASCs are witnessing rapid adoption due to their growing role in outpatient care.

4. Recent Developments in the Industry

4.1 Launch of Next-Generation AERs

Leading players such as STERIS, Cantel Medical, Ecolab, and Olympus Corporation have introduced advanced automated endoscope reprocessors (AERs) with improved tracking capabilities, faster cycle times, and enhanced disinfection efficiency.

4.2 Expansion of Eco-Friendly Reprocessing Solutions

The industry is witnessing a shift towards biodegradable disinfectants and low-residue cleaning agents that reduce chemical exposure while maintaining high-level disinfection standards.

4.3 Strategic Acquisitions & Collaborations

  • STERIS acquired Cantel Medical to expand its infection prevention solutions.

  • Olympus partnered with Getinge to enhance its portfolio of reprocessing and infection control systems.

  • Ecolab invested in AI-driven monitoring solutions for endoscope reprocessing compliance.

Such strategic moves are enhancing product offerings, expanding global reach, and improving healthcare facility compliance with evolving infection control regulations.

5. Future Growth Prospects & Opportunities

5.1 Increasing Adoption of Disposable Endoscopes

While reusable endoscopes dominate the market, disposable endoscopes are gaining traction as an alternative to reduce infection risks and eliminate reprocessing requirements. Companies like Ambu A/S and Boston Scientific are driving innovation in this space.
